Excessive drooling or hypersalivation Muscle weakness, wobbliness, or difficulty walking Vomiting, diarrhea, or general signs of gastrointestinal upset Neurological signs such as tremors, seizures, or disorientation Labored breathing, coughing, or wheezing Immediate Actions and Veterinary Care In the event that a dog comes into contact with or ingests eucalyptus oil, time is of the essence.
